What is a cocktail bartender?

Cocktail bartenders, also known as mixologists, are professionals who specialize in creating, mixing, and serving a variety of alcoholic and non-alcoholic beverages, particularly cocktails. They possess in-depth knowledge of drink recipes, ingredients, and presentation techniques. Cocktail bartenders work in bars, restaurants, hotels, and other hospitality venues, ensuring that customers receive high-quality drinks and exceptional service. They also maintain the bar area, stock supplies, and may develop new drink recipes.

What are some common challenges cocktail bartenders face during busy shifts, and how can they effectively manage them?

Cocktail bartenders often encounter high-pressure situations during peak hours, such as managing multiple drink orders, maintaining accuracy and quality, and providing excellent customer service simultaneously. Effective time management, strong organizational skills, and clear communication with team members are crucial for success. Many bartenders prepare by batching ingredients in advance, staying organized at their stations, and developing efficient routines for mixing and garnishing drinks. Building rapport with barbacks and servers also helps ensure a smooth workflow during rush periods.
